Challenge Sailcloth

Challenge Sailcloth is a world-renowned manufacturer of sailing fabrics, sailcloth and many other fabrics for the maritime sector with decades of experience. With the sustainable ECOPAK™ backpack laminates, Challenge Sailcloth has been offering a backpack laminate made from 100% recycled polyester since 2020. The ULTRA range, which is also new, is optimized for maximum performance, which is achieved through a new type of construction and a very high proportion of ultra-high-strength UHMWPE fibres. Similar to a sail laminate, ECOPAK™, as well as ULTRA, have an outer fabric laminated together with a UV-stable, highly waterproof polyester film or a ripstop polyester lining. The range of use is determined by the use of different outer fabrics.

ECOPAK™ from Challenge Sailcloth

With ECOPAK™, the blue CrossPly polyester fibres typical of sail laminates are located between the outer fabric and the polyester film or lining. These increase the tear resistance and prevent the material from stretching in all directions. The CrossPly fibres lying diagonally in a diamond pattern give the ECOPAK™ backpack laminates their typical, technical look. In the EPLX styles, the smooth film is on the inside, while in the EPX styles have a thin, slightly transparent 70den ripstop polyester lining laminated on the inside. This thin lining gives the fabric additional stability, e.g. at particularly stressed seams, and provides brightness inside backpacks and bags. The range of use is determined by the thickness of the outer fabric and the associated abrasion and tear resistance. Fabrics from 70den to 1680den are used as outer fabric.

With ECOPAK™, Challenge Sailcloth focuses not only on performance but also on sustainability:

 - All components of the ECOPAK™ laminates are made from 100% recycled polyester. This means that metre for metre, over 20 plastic bottles are recycled and more than 450g of carbon dioxide is saved.

- The outer fabric is made from REPREVE® yarns collected from the ocean, all other components are made from post-consumer PET bottles

- only environmentally friendly, PFC-free C0 impregnations are used

- all adhesives are solvent-free

- No Volatile Organic Compounds (VOCs) are used in the production of ECOPAK™

- Thanks to an innovative production process, energy-intensive drying processes during lamination are reduced

- ECOPAK™ lies flat on the table when cut and has CrossPly fibre that lies evenly from edge to edge - this prevents waste when cutting to size

- The polyester outer fabric used is similarly abrasion resistant or even more abrasion resistant than similar fabrics made of nylon and is therefore very durable

- Because ECOPAK™ is made from 100% polyester, it is completely recyclable

ULTRA from Challenge Sailcloth

Challenge Sailcloth's ULTRA laminates use a blend of ultra-high strength UHMWPE fibres and polyester for the outer fabric. Thanks to the very high proportion of 67% UHMWPE fibres, this achieves maximum abrasion resistance, tear strength and durability. This blend is combined with a matt, waterproof and UV-stable 0.5mm recycled polyester film on the inside. The result is the ultimate ultra-lightweight backpacking fabric! Places with heavy punctual stress such as shoulder strap attachments or daisy chains should be backed with an additional layer of fabric to prevent tearing.

Challenge Sailcloth has also kept sustainability in mind when developing the ULTRA laminates. However, the focus is on performance - which leads to slight compromises in terms of sustainability:

- The UHMWPE fibres are made of fossil-based materials. According to the current state of the art, sustainable alternatives are not technically feasible.

- Depending on market availability, recycled polyester is used for the polyester content in the outer fabric. If you value 100% recycling in your backpack fabric, we recommend the ECOPAK® laminates, which are made from 100% recycled polyester.

- The UV-stable PU film used is made of recycled polyester from post-consumer PET bottles.

- Only environmentally friendly PFC-free C0 impregnations are used

- No VOCs (Volatile Organic Compounds) are used in the production of ULTRA

- All adhesives are solvent-free

- Thanks to an innovative production process, energy-intensive drying processes are reduced during lamination
